Why Nigerian military is finding it difficult to defeat Boko Haram insurgents - Survivor Featured
Zahra Umoru
Zahra
Umoru, a Boko Haram survivor says one of the major reasons the Nigerian
military is finding it difficult to defeat the insurgents is that the
terrorists were receiving information about military movements. Zahra
who was abducted in November and rescued recently with other women and
children from Sambisa forest told journalists that the terrorists kept
moving hostages from one place to the other. She said, although they
don't know how the insurgents get their information, but they always
know when the military is coming.
Several
other Boko Haram victims also confirmed this information. It is not
certain whether the Book Haram insurgents received its information from
news reports and comments released by the Defence Headquarters or from
an insider in the Army.
